J. Lee Annis, Jr.

J. Lee Annis, Jr.

May 13, 1957 March 5, 2026

Silver Spring, MD

J. Lee Annis, Jr., age 68, of Silver Spring, Maryland, passed away on March 5, 2026 after a short but fierce battle with cancer. Born on May 13, 1957 in Rockledge, Florida, he spent his school years in Alexandria, Virginia and Rockville, Maryland, graduating from Robert E. Peary High School in 1974. He went on to earn his bachelor’s degree at Hanover College in Indiana and later received his Master’s and PhD from Ball State University.

Lee was a dedicated historian, teacher, and author who taught for four decades at Montgomery College. He wrote several well-received books, including Howard Baker: Conciliator in an Age of Crisis, Big Jim Eastland: The Godfather of Mississippi, and, with former Senate Majority Leader Bill Frist, Tennessee Senators, 1911-2001: Portraits of Leadership in a Century of Change, along with numerous scholarly articles. His final project, completed for the bicentennial of Hanover College, took him across the country to interview many individuals connected with the college, including former Vice President Mike Pence and actor Woody Harrelson.

Known for his wide and varied circle of friends, Lee took special joy in staying connected with others and organizing reunions of every kind—family, school, political, and especially his beloved annual rock shrimp parties. He was a warm and engaging presence who cherished the relationships he built throughout his life.

He is survived by his sister, Gayle Annis-Forder and her husband Dick, two aunts and an uncle, many cousins on both sides of the family, and scores of friends. He was predeceased by his parents, James L. Annis, Sr. and Betty Ann Pound Annis, and his brother, Richard Carl Annis.
